My friend, Eric Allen, joins me to shed some light on the dangers of wrapping our identity in our behaviors. We often hyperfocus on the good or bad we have done and come to believe that those behaviors define who we are. Behavior is a manifestation of what is going on inside of us but not an indication of whether we are a good or bad person; we are not just a sum of all that we’ve done. Every human has value and is worthy of love, regardless of their personal struggles. By pulling on the thread of the pain behind the behavior, we can learn to pursue healing and create healthy change.
